Year 12 Retreat: Pearls of Wisdom & Lasting Memories
Our Year 12 Retreat earlier this term was a resounding success, providing students with opportunities for reflection, connection, and growth. Here’s what some of our cohort had to say:
“Overall, it was a really enjoyable experience for both myself and the entire grade. We all appreciated the time and effort that went into making the retreat happen.”
“Many students found the letter-writing activities—both writing letters to peers and receiving letters from teachers—very meaningful.”
“The affirmations activity, where we wrote messages in the hearts on each other’s booklets, left a strong impact on many.”
“The ‘Pearls of Wisdom’ was a highlight. Hearing teachers share their stories and advice was both interesting and a privilege.”
“The double-decker bus was a brilliant addition that everyone really enjoyed.”
“I wasn’t expecting to enjoy it as much as I did. The calm, casual environment and comfortable location made it the best camp I’ve been on.”
“It had a bigger impact on me than I originally expected. I’m not normally a big fan of reflecting, but it was interesting to look back on the past.”
“My favourite activity was writing thoughtful messages about classmates I don’t usually interact with, and I really appreciated hearing the kind things others had to say about me.”
“Year 12 retreat was a fun and memorable experience focused on growth, connection and reflection.”
“This retreat was truly memorable and helped us create lasting moments in our final year of school!”
We’re proud of our Year 12s for embracing every activity with enthusiasm and openness. Thank you to all staff and student leaders whose dedication made these days so special.
